I wonder if there ever was a generation that looked at the generation that came after it and thought "Wow! They are way better than we ever were!"

Like the generation of George Washington, Thomas Jefferson, Adams, Madison, Hamilton, Jay, and Franklin. Did their parents say "Oh! These kids think they are so great just because they founded a new nation? Boo hoo! In my day, we carved the colonies out of a wilderness! They had to do nothing!"

 
“Our youth now love luxury. They have bad manners, contempt for authority; they show disrespect for their elders and love chatter in place of exercise; they no longer rise when elders enter the room; they contradict their parents, chatter before company; gobble up their food and tyrannize their teachers.”Socrates
"I bet there were people in the Bible walking around complaining about kids today. " --Roger Sterling

My personal experience as a teacher is that kids are becoming better people. I have a lot of hope for the youth. They have their faults, but they seem to be genuinely good people. The kids I taught 8 years ago vs now are worlds apart. It could be a regional thing, but these kids are polite, accepting and hard working.
